Baywatch
Starring: Dwayne Johnson and Zac
Efron
Rated R
Based on the TV series, “Baywatch”
stars Dwayne Johnson as a no-nonsense lifeguard who must contend with
new trainees and a drug smuggler.
“Baywatch” is a scattered comedy
trying desperately to be liked but fails at just about every turn.
The spoof begins with a lot of hope for
the audience, but degenerates quickly into one raunchy sight gag
after another. Unlike the very funny “21 Jump Street,” “Baywatch”
refused to connect with the audience, and although there were a few
laughs, most of the film was a sloppy mess.
Dwayne (The Rock) Johnson, who plays “Mitch,” was regulated too muscle-flexing and running. Johnson, who does rather well in comedies like “Central Intelligence,” was let down by a way too underdone script.
Zac Efron, who is making a career of being in 'frat house films' like “Dirty Grandpa” and “Neighbors,” handed in an uninspired and lackluster performance as he plays “Matt,” a 2-time gold medal Olympian now disgraced.

In the end “Baywatch” is just
another in a long line of poorly written, badly directed TV parodies
that simply are not funny.
“Baywatch” gets a D and is rated R.

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Men
Tell No Tales
Starring: Johnny Depp and Geoffrey Rush
Rated PG-13

The 5th film in the
'Pirates' franchise has Jack Sparrow teaming up with Will Turner's
son, Henry, to bring back the Trident of Poseidon to break the curse
Will Turner is under. All the while being pursued by a villainous
Spanish pirate, played by Javier Bardem.
“Pirates 5” delightfully takes the franchise almost full circle to where it all began. But the ante is upped as new characters are introduced, deals are made and broken, and the special effects are terrific and the script is fresh and fun.
“Pirates of the Caribbean: Dead Men Tell No Tales” uses the right blend of action, adventure, lunacy and swashbuckle. It gets a B and is rated PG-13.
